I recently dove into some 'Transformers: Age of Extinction' fanfics, and the ones that stuck with me explored the Autobots' emotional scars in such raw ways. There's this one where Optimus Prime grapples with guilt after losing so many comrades—it doesn’t just skim the surface of war trauma; it digs into how he questions his leadership, his purpose, even his faith in humanity. The writer didn’t shy away from showing his vulnerability, like when he isolates himself from the team, replaying battles in his mind. Another fic focused on Bumblebee, who’s usually the hopeful one, but here, he’s haunted by the screams of humans he couldn’t save. The way the author described his PTSD episodes, like how he flinches at fireworks, hit hard.

What makes these stories stand out is how they balance action with quiet moments. One scene had Ratchet silently cleaning weapons while replaying old comms from dead friends—no dialogue, just crushing loneliness. It’s not all gloom, though. Some fics weave in healing, like Crosshairs slowly opening up to a human mechanic about his fear of attachment. The best ones make you feel the weight of every loss, but also the fragile hope that keeps them fighting.

the ones about war’s emotional toll always hit differently. I remember a story where Hound, usually the joker, breaks down after a mission because his humor was just a coping mechanism. The author nailed his voice—crass but layered—showing how he uses bravado to hide how much he’s drowning. Another gem was a rare focus on Drift, meditating not for peace but to quiet the memories of his Decepticon past. The fic didn’t villainize his trauma; it made you understand why he clings to honor codes now. Lesser-known Autobots like Leadfoot got spotlight too, with one-shot about him keeping a list of every bot he’s buried. The details gutted me—how he carves their names into scrap metal when he can’t sleep. These fics work because they treat Cybertronians like soldiers, not just robots. The pain feels real, whether it’s Prime’s stoic grief or a minor character’s quiet despair.

Short but powerful—that’s how I’d describe this one-shot about Ratchet in 'Age of Extinction'. He’s exhausted, patching up bots again, but this time he snaps when someone calls him 'doc'. The fic reveals he’s tired of being the one who survives while others don’t. No grand speeches, just him staring at his hands, covered in energon that isn’t his. Another fic had Bumblebee refusing to transform after a battle, shaking in vehicle mode because he can’t bear more violence. The human OC just sits with him, no pressure, and that silence spoke volumes. War’s cost isn’t always explosions; sometimes it’s a bot who can’t remember how to be okay.
